City puts to rest $138,600 real estate commission

Posted on September 4, 2013 by Joe

A former real estate investigator contends Mayor Rajko Dodic and city solicitor Doug Hudson don’t know the law. But Monday, a majority on council agreed with the city’s decision to pay a $138,600 commission to a Lethbridge businessman four years ago.
